Your going to want to draw up a scematic to decide where you want to run the lines. That way you know which fittings you want to buy.

The fuel line and fittings will all be -06AN. You will need about 8' of line. You will need 3/8" npt to -06AN adaptors for the rails. So your going to need 4. I did two straights and two 90 degree elbows but like I said it depends on how you run your lines. You will need a fuel pressure regulator and the fittings for that along with either a Y block or a "T" fitting.

I can get you some pics here in a bit. Mostly it will depend on where you plan to mount your fuel pressure regulator. I mounted mine on the firewall behind the UIM. Most people mount theirs on the wategate and precontrol solonoid mounting tabs on the front of the UIM. That will dictate which elbows you will want.

In regards to the lines. You have to make them. You buy the line in feet. You want about 8 feet. You have to cut it and install the fittings to the ends of the line yourself. You can use push lock hose and fittings if you prefer that over the braided lines. That is what I did this last time around. It is easier to install the fittings using the push lock stuff.

Essentially you run the feed line into one of the rails, then loop the other end of that rail over to the other rail. Then run the other end of the second rail into the FPR. Then run a line out from the FPR into the return fuel line.
